County Seeks Students' Help with New Logo

Burlington County's logo will be getting a makeover with help from local high school students.

 

Creative high school students have a chance to become a part of Burlington County history.

The county kicked off a new logo contest this week, and is seeking submissions from high school students. Students are asked to submit original designs for a new logo that will build upon the county’s new tagline: “South Jersey Starts Here.”

The current logo, pictured here, depicts a covered wagon crossing a bridge.

“Our county seal is a part of our history and will stay a part of the county, but we are looking for a logo that represents what is happening in the county now and also take us into the future,” said Freeholder Director Joe Donnelly.

The logos will be judged for originality, creativity, relevance to the county and connection with the tagline. A grand prize of $250 will go to the chosen logo and nine additional $25 prizes will go to finalists.

“Burlington County enjoys a rich history, a bustling business community, a thriving farming community, and a huge array of parks, forests and other environmental resources,” said Donnelly. “The new logo needs to capture these many assets.”

Logo finalists will be displayed on the county website. All submissions must be at least 1 MB in size and sent electronically by emailing Donnelly at donnelly@co.burlington.nj.us. They must be received by 4 p.m. March 29. Submissions must include the student’s name, school and grade, as well as contact information.
